C-urotropine
Products from Sepidan Matin Asia Pharmaceutical Company
Manufacturer of drugs and disinfectants used in the livestock and poultry industry

Chemical compounds:
Methenamine and other add-ons
Pharmacology:
C-urotropine kills bacteria in the urine through releasing formaldehyde into the urinary tract and bladder. Also, when the bladder is affected by acidic urine, this drug with alkaline properties improves the bladder inflammation. C-urotropine is active against many urinary pathogens and resistance to it , is developed slowly . In vitro tests have been shown that C-urotropine , dissolves uric acid in itself.
Indications and usage:
C-urotropine is used for the treatment of cystitis, kidney stones, gallbladder and to prevent diseases such as: Blue comb, Visceral and joint gout, Nephrosis (Gumboro), Enteritis, Salmonellosis and colibacillosis .
Dosage and administration:
1-2gr/ lit for 3 to 6 consecutive days by dissolving in water.
Necessary recommendations at the time of consumption:
- Don't use C-urotropine with sulfonamides, as it causes the formation of insoluble deposit in the urinary tract and bladder.
- The consumption solution should be prepared on the same day and consumed immediately after preparation.
contraindications:
Five days before slaughtering, the medicine should be discontinud and fresh water should be provided to the poultry.
